Overview
Ceramic packing balls are engineered spheres primarily composed of alumina (Al₂O₃) or silica (SiO₂), designed to optimize fluid dynamics in industrial processes. They serve as structured or random packing in towers, improving contact between gas and liquid phases. Their origins trace back to mid-20th century petrochemical refining, where their thermal resistance outperformed metal alternatives. Modern variants include grooved or perforated designs to enhance surface area and turbulence. Grades range from low-cost 23% alumina balls for general use to 99% ultra-pure alumina for aggressive chemical environments. The global market is driven by demand from oil refining, wastewater treatment, and fertilizer production.
Physical and Chemical Properties
These balls exhibit exceptional thermal stability, maintaining structural integrity at temperatures exceeding 1600°C for high-alumina types. Their density (2.2–2.5 g/cm³) ensures optimal bed loading without excessive pressure drop. The open porosity is typically <5% to prevent fluid absorption. Chemically, they resist acids (except hydrofluoric) and alkalis up to pH 14. Crush strength ranges from 1,000N for 3mm balls to 15,000N for 50mm diameters. Surface smoothness (Ra <1.6μm) minimizes fouling in viscous fluids. Electrical resistivity exceeds 10¹² Ω·cm, making them suitable for insulating applications.
Main Applications
In oil refineries, 50mm alumina balls distribute vapors in crude distillation towers. Smaller 10–15mm balls act as catalyst supports in fixed-bed reactors for sulfur removal. Environmental applications include flue gas desulfurization (FGD) scrubbers where their acid resistance outperforms plastic packings. The pharmaceutical industry uses ultra-clean 99% alumina balls in drying columns for heat-sensitive compounds. Emerging applications include carbon capture systems, where their thermal mass aids in amine solvent regeneration. Specialty silicon carbide-coated variants handle extreme thermal cycling in syngas production.
Safety and Storage
While chemically inert, ceramic balls generate respirable silica dust if broken – OSHA PEL guidelines recommend NIOSH-approved N95 masks during bulk handling. Storage pallets should not exceed 1.5m height to prevent crushing of lower layers. Thermal shock resistance varies by composition; sudden temperature changes >200°C/min may cause fracturing. In cryogenic applications (-196°C), gradual cooldown at <5°C/min is advised. Spent packings contaminated with heavy metals require disposal as hazardous waste in some jurisdictions.
B2B Procurement Guide
Key specifications include bulk density (typically 1300–1500 kg/m³), which affects tower loading calculations. For high-pressure systems, request certified crush strength test reports (ASTM D6177). Leading manufacturers include Saint-Gobain NorPro (USA), Pingxiang Nanxiang Chemical Packing (China), and Raschig GmbH (Germany). MOQs for standard grades start at 1 metric ton, with lead times of 2–6 weeks. Custom sizes may require 10-ton minimums. For corrosive services, verify trace metal content (<50ppm Fe) to prevent catalysis of unwanted reactions.
